As you probably know, OASIS adopted revisions to our
IPR Policy effective on 15 April 2005.[1] TCs formed before that
date continue to operate under the old ("legacy") policy.
However, they may convert to the new policy by making a
"transition" under the terms of the OASIS IPR Transition Policy
[2], by the specific voting procedure described in the transition
policy.
The OASIS UDDI Specification TC has notified OASIS
staff that it successfully conducted a Transition Request vote under the
IPR Transition Policy, to select the "RF on RAND Terms" IPR
Mode. It appears that over 50% of the OASIS members represented by
voting members of the Committee have signed the current membership
agreement. Accordingly, I am opening a Transition Approval Ballot,
in which the primary representatives of all voting members of the
committee may cast a ballot. In this ballot, which will run for 14
days, the ten TC Qualified Members [3] each may cast only a single vote.
The ballot allows for YES, NO, or ABSTAIN votes. Approval of a
Transition Approval Ballot requires (i) a minimum of 50% of all TC
Qualified Members to vote, (ii) no NO votes cast and (iii) one or more
YES votes.
